Magnetic resonance imaging in acute pyelonephritis

M Poustchi-Amin1, J C Leonidas, C Palestro

  • 1Department of Radiology, Schneider Children's Hospital, New Hyde ParkNew York 11042, USA.

Pediatric Nephrology (Berlin, Germany)
|October 7, 1998
PubMed
Summary

Magnetic resonance imaging (MRI) can accurately detect acute pyelonephritis in children. This study shows MRI findings align with traditional scans, offering a new diagnostic approach for this challenging pediatric kidney infection.

Area of Science:

  • Pediatric Nephrology
  • Diagnostic Imaging

Background:

  • Acute pyelonephritis diagnosis in children presents clinical difficulties.
  • Renal cortical scintigraphy is a standard diagnostic tool.

Observation:

  • Magnetic resonance imaging (MRI) feasibility was assessed in four pediatric patients.
  • MRI was compared against renal cortical scintigraphy.

Findings:

  • MRI identified high signal intensity areas in kidneys affected by pyelonephritis.
  • These MRI findings corresponded with photon-deficient regions on radionuclide scans in two patients.
  • Results confirm previous animal studies.

Implications:

  • MRI demonstrates potential as an accurate method for diagnosing acute pyelonephritis in children.
